Umut Özsu is a scholar working on Political Science and International Relations, History and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Umut Özsu has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 110 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Political Science and International Relations, 10 papers in History and 5 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Umut Özsu’s work include Historical and Contemporary Political Dynamics (10 papers), International Law and Human Rights (5 papers) and Turkey's Politics and Society (3 papers). Umut Özsu is often cited by papers focused on Historical and Contemporary Political Dynamics (10 papers), International Law and Human Rights (5 papers) and Turkey's Politics and Society (3 papers). Umut Özsu collaborates with scholars based in Canada, Egypt and United States. Umut Özsu's co-authors include David N. Myers, Jacqueline Mowbray, Leora Batnitzky, Nathaniel Berman, Martti Koskenniemi, William E. Forbath, Rotem Giladi, Samuel Moyn, James Loeffler and Philippe Sands and has published in prestigious journals such as European Journal of International Law, Law and Contemporary Problems and International Journal of Constitutional Law.
